Wikileaks founder Julian Assange has said that information on foreign bank accounts of Indians will be released by next year. Assange also warned India saying country's sensitive information were being intercepted by the West.
Speaking at the Hindustan Times Leadership Summit in New Delhi on Saturday, Assange said that he had proofs that the Chinese intelligence had been sucking out information from CBI emails. He also said that the Western nations are intercepting India's phone communications and email. Assange urged India to develop a secure communication system.
Assange said that anti-terror moves were being misused for economic intelligence by giant companies. He further said that Islamic terror was being used as a cover for unlawful interceptions.
Assange also praised the Indian democracy. He praised the RTI act saying it reflects Indian values.
